This is a WALKING TOUR.

On this tour, you will explore the best of what Nara has to offer, including the most famous sites, such as Nara Park, and Todaiji Temple, but also some "Off the beaten path" places, such as the original shop of the former Katana maker and actual famous Knifemaker "Kikuichi", and the Kasuga Taisha Shrine. Continue with cultural activities, including an introduction to Origami, the "Deer Challenge", and Calligraphy. If time allows it, you can wear a Kimono and/or a variety of costumes/outfits and go for a memorable photoshoot. Explore the site of the oldest temple in Japan, Gangoji Temple, and listen to the scary origin story of the demon of Gangoji. Finally, go to a traditional Japanese cafe to experience a true Tea Ceremony led by a certified Tea Master, away from the crowded and overpriced tourist traps, with freshly made matcha green tea, right in front of you, and a traditional handmade "Wagashi", a Japanese sweet for Tea.

Admire the Great Southern Gate, the symbol of the Todaiji Temple domain. Admire the two fierce guardians of the gate and enjoy the beauty of its unique architecture.

Todai-ji Temple

Explore the Todaiji Temple on your own, providing free time inside for a more personal exploration, and learn about its history. Visit the temple where is located the biggest bronze Buddha statue in the country, the "Daibutsuden", and get a chance to go through the Buddha's nostril.

Admission Ticket Included

Visit the original shop of the prestigious knife maker company Kikuichi. Receive an introduction to Japanese cutlery, as well as advice on Japanese knives, if needed. Former Katana maker, there is no better place to get Japanese knives, directly from the manufacturer.
